Executive Summary

Obono Obla, a veteran politician, constitutional lawyer, and traditional ruler, has expressed interest in becoming the National Publicity Secretary for the All Progressives Congress (APC). Obla communicated his intentions in a telephone conversation with LEADERSHIP. He was providing updates on the APC national convention. The convention is scheduled to hold soon. His entry into the race adds a new dimension to the party's leadership selection process.
